Chaos vs Order
The Eastern gate has been breached, but it is still standing. Fydaal the Chainmaker is there, and her raiders. We will get around to her as well, I have no doubt of that. Looking out across the field, I can see we have managed to destroy a Hellcannon and a construct. The other construct is shambling about, not quite done yet, but it will be. We are still in this fight, everybody is, tired, worn, but no longer terrified, just frightened and grimly determined. Men in that state are no joke. They won't scare, they’ll just do, no matter what the doing. Ulric is here, I can feel his urging us to rid the North of this vermin. But it's gonna be bloody, in the town we will still have advantage of numbers, but we won't have advantage of range against the monstrously strong and fearless raiders.
The Raiders are pouring in through the broken gate, and spreading across the town. This is not gonna go well for everybody. We can hear the grunts, the screams, the shots, the clashes and above all the horrible laughter of the cursed raiders chasing down townsfolk and soldiers to kill and maim on the behalf of their evil, dumbass god. We have to stop them.
Johanna tells Niske(or suggests, but given his state I think it matters not who outranks who) to just hold the south gate, with some soldiers. After patching up who needs patching up, we gather up 5 scores of halberdiers and about 2 companies worth of handgunners, and start making our way toward Marketplatz. We later find out that as we do this, Johann is making his way towards Hellcannon number two. As so many things, it is something worse than nightmares. A Cannon fueled with souls, eating corpses and chucking them against the walls. And it’s alive. Johan and his team attack, and kill the crew, but the effing cannon BREAKS LOOSE and RUNS OFF. Eating corpses and spitting souls. It’s chaos, and that's what it does.
Johanna also gets a runner up to one of the batteries on the wall, asking them to start bombarding the East gate, to at least kill some raiders coming through. Another order that you won’t hear every day - here, attack your own wall. We move off. Eldur and Sunniva in the sewers, to keep Eldur away from the Chimaera. The sewers, always the sewers. Approaching the East gate, we decide to slow the influx of Raiders with one of Eldur’s spells. We organize to defend against the Chimaera. Eldur starts gathering his magic down in the sewers, he comes up and unleashes his fire, placing a tornado of flames right in the middle of the gate. He looks more and more like a human torch when he does this, and the smell of brimstone and sulphur when he does it is incredibly intense. The Chimaera dives down immediately. The handgunners open up, and Torgils kills it with a beautifully placed arrow. The crashing corpse takes a few of the halberdiers, but the casualties are much lower than I expected. Those things are dangerous, and hard to kill.
We approach the East gate, looking to earn our place in history for the second time today. We must be a sight, the handgunners in shining breastplate with coloured feathers attached to their helmets, signifying their home counties. The halberdiers have scriptures attached to their plate, puffy arms and high helmets, and we march. These are good troops, and by this hour they are veterans, moving in lockstep. The handgunners kill almost all raiders approaching, and the few who get through are mowed down by the halberdiers. Men die, but we all know that is going to happen, and that the mourning needs to come after. We are truly order in chaos. And around us the chaos boils, the raiders charge incessantly, but never organized, using will, strength and reckless abandon to break order. And behind them Frydaal towers. 8 foot of muscle, metal and mayhem. I can almost hear Ulric egging us on - destroy her, rid us of the vermin.
We are order, and order can be ordered. We quickly decide that we can’t fight her in tight quarters, so we decide to draw her and her champions in, backing in towards the square again. Sunniva takes some gunners to a rooftop, and we start the work of finishing this pack of spawn. I have to say, I am scared of her. She is so much stronger, with so much more reach, I am hoping to stall to have Johan by my side. But she is too much for the halberdiers, taking two, three or more at once. They sacrifice themselves unquestioningly, and for that reason alone I cannot let them just bear the burden alone.
So I let the rage take me and I charge her. Up close she is worse. I’m used to being able to outrange, but she has several feet on me. And her mace is so heavy it can hardly be parried at all. She attacks, I deflect, and counterattack. I swear I should be dead several times over, but everytime I think ‘Now, now I’m done’ I have more strength and more will than I should have and I DENY her. Johan joins me, and we drive her on the defensive. And Ulric is with me, his strength is my strength and I cleave her through her left hand, through her breastbone all the way through her jaw and halfway through her nose. I destroy her, and I can’t understand how I could. Because I was outmatched, I had nothing on her. I hear Ulric ‘well done Son, you have earned your rest today’.
Not yet, though, we clear the town going house to house and eventually Hargendorf is saved. Out of 1500 soldiers some 400 are dead and 150 wounded. Niske loses an arm but keeps his life. The people talk of Johanna as a Saint of Sigmar. People say the weirdest things when they get happy enough. There is a party afterwards, but instead of the usual elation and wakeness, I am tired, spent and remember nothing. I am sure the townsfolk did us honor.
